Levels of Qualifications and Awards
All
of the awards and qualifications for which Study House is a licenced
centre are accredited according to the levels defined by The National
Qualifications Framework which is the educational framework endorsed
by the three UK regulatory authorities (QCA, ACCAC & CCEA) and it
defines levels of learning in terms of both academic and vocational
qualifications. The NQF defines levels of learning in terms of both
academic and vocational qualifications.
